Creating external record definitions


An external record definition is a record definition that maps the external data (for example, AR System forms) such that the external data appears in the BMC Helix Innovation Studio as a local record instance. The external record definitions can be used as regular record definitions, so that the objects such as, View components, Processes, Rules, Named Lists can be mapped to them just like regular Record Definitions. You can create and also edit an existing external record definition. 

You can perform CRUD (create, read, update, and delete) operations on external data sources that appear as records in BMC Helix Innovation StudioAny modifications done in the external record definition from BMC Helix Innovation Studio are carried on the external data source. If the external data source does not permit those operations, then such operations fail from BMC Helix Innovation Studio.  

You can create external record definitions for AR System and Web API data source types.

To create an external record definition for the AR System data source

  1. Log in to BMC Helix Innovation Studio and navigate to the Workspace tab. 
  2. Select the application for which you want to create a record definition.
  3. Select Records > New > External Record. 
  1. On the Create New External Record dialog, complete the fields as described in the following table:

    Tab

    Field

    Action

    Data Source

    Data Source Type

    Select AR System.

    Data Source Name

    From the list, select the name of the data source that you have configured. Note: All the data sources that you have configured for AR System are displayed in the list.

    Table Selection

    Table

    Select a table name that represents the table in the external data source.

    Record ID Fields

    Record ID Field Mappings

    To map the external field IDs to the BMC Helix Innovation Studio record ID fields, select the Record ID Fields either using the external Record ID Field and External Field ID. 

    Record ID fields are used to uniquely identify record instances. Typically, external record ID fields are automatically mapped to the BMC Helix Innovation Studio ID fields. Verify that the mappings are correct, and select the appropriate External Record ID fields. 

    Field Selection

    Available Fields

    Select the fields from the table that you selected earlier. Note: In the Field selection tab, if you do not select the fields, the server implicitly adds them. The following image shows the Field Selection tab:Create new external record_field selection.png

  2. On the Create New External Record dialog, click Save.

To create an external record definition for the Web API data source

  1. Log in to BMC Helix Innovation Studio and navigate to the Workspace tab. 
  2. Select the application for which you want to create a record definition.
  3. Select Records > New > External Record.
  4. On the Create New External Record window, complete the fields as described in the following table:

    Tab

    Field

    Action

    Data Source

    Data Source Type

    From the list, select Web API.

    Data Source Name

    From the list, select the name of the data source that you have configured. Note: All the data sources that you have configured for Web API are displayed in the list.

    Web API Selection

    Web API

    Select the Web API that you have configured.

    Document Selection

    Documents

    Select the document that you have created for the web API.

    Field Selection

    Available Fields

    In Available Fields, the fields from the document that you selected are displayed. Select the fields that you want to add in the record definition, and click 2002_Add document fields in RD.png. These fields are displayed in the Selected Fields section.

    The following image shows the Field Selection tab:

    2002_Field selection tab for web api.png

    Map to Helix Display ID (Field ID =1)

    If you have a unique field in your record, you can map it with any of the following fields:

    • Map to Helix Display ID (Field ID = 1)
    • Map to Helix ID (Field ID = 379)

    Map to Helix ID (Field ID = 379)

    Operation Selection

    Operation

    To get the data from the external record definition via web API, select GET.

    Web API Request

    Select the web API request that you created.

  5. In the Create New External Record window, click Save.

    Note

    When you create an external record definition for a web API, the system generates the fields for header, query parameters, path parameters, and body in the web API.

    For more information about web APIs, see Integrating with REST services in a codeless way.

Tasks that you can perform on an external record definition

You can perform the following tasks on the external record definitions. The steps to perform these tasks are same as performing them on a regular record definition.  

Task

Description

Add fields to a record definition

(Mandatory) Add fields to the record definition according to the organization's requirement.

Update the existing fields of a record definition

Modify the details of the existing record fields.

Add permissions to a record definition

By default, a record definition is visible only to the administrators. To provide access to a record definition for other users, you must add permissions to a specific group or a role.

Define a scope for the record definition

Limit the use of the record definition within the same application or library, or enable the use of the record definition for all the applications or libraries.

Copy fields in a record definition

Copy custom fields from a regular record to the same record.

The following operations are not supported for external record definitions: 

  • Record inheritance 
  • Associations 
  • Global transactions across external and local record instances
  • FTS, if the data source type is AR System

To add fields to an external record definition

  1. Click New field and select the required datatype for the field.
  2. In the Add Fields From External Record section, select the available fields.
  3. Click Add Fields.
